Software Engineering detailed syllabus scheme for Computer Engineering (CS), 2018 regulation has been taken from the University of Mumbai official website and presented for the Bachelor of Engineering students. For Course Code, Course Title, Test 1, Test 2, Avg, End Sem Exam, Team Work, Practical, Oral, Total, and other information, do visit full semester subjects post given below.
For all other Mumbai University Computer Engineering 6th Sem Syllabus 2018 Pattern, do visit CS 6th Sem 2018 Pattern Scheme. The detailed syllabus scheme for software engineering is as follows.
Software Engineering Syllabus for Computer Engineering TE 6th Sem 2018 Pattern Mumbai University
Course Objectives:
For the complete Syllabus, results, class timetable, and many other features kindly download the iStudy App
It is a lightweight, easy to use, no images, and no pdf platform to make students’s lives easier..
Course Outcomes:
On successful completion of course, learners will be able to:
- Understand and demonstrate basic knowledge in software engineering.
- Identify requirements, analyze and prepare models.
- Plan, schedule and track the progress of the projects.
- Design & develop the software projects.
- Identify risks, manage the change to assure quality in software projects.
- Apply testing principles on software project and understand the maintenance concepts.
Prerequisites:
- Concepts of Object Oriented Programming & Methodology
- Knowledge of developing applications with front end & back end connectivity.
Module 1
Introduction To Software Engineering and Process Models 08
- Nature of Software, Software Engineering, Software Process, Capability Maturity Model (CMM.
- Generic Process Model, Prescriptive Process Models: The Waterfall Model, V-model, Incremental Process Models, Evolutionary Process Models, Concurrent Models, Agile process, Agility Principles, Extreme Programming (XP), Scrum, Kanban model
Module 2
For the complete Syllabus, results, class timetable, and many other features kindly download the iStudy App
It is a lightweight, easy to use, no images, and no pdf platform to make students’s lives easier..
Module 3
Project Scheduling and Tracking 08
- Management Spectrum, 3Ps (people, product and process.
- Process and Project metrics
- Software Project Estimation: LOC, FP, Empirical Estimation Models -COCOMO II Model, Specialized Estimation Techniques
- Project scheduling: Defining a Task Set for the Software Project, Timeline charts, Tracking the Schedule, Earned Value Analysis
Module 4
Software Design 10
- Design Principles, Design Concepts, Effective Modular Design – Cohesion and Coupling
- Architectural Design
- Component-level design
- User Interface Design
Module 5
Software Risk, Configuration Management & Quality Assurance 08
- Risk Identification, Risk Assessment, Risk Projection, RMMM
- Software Configuration management, SCM repositories, SCM process
- Software Quality Assurance Task and Plan, Metrics, Software Reliability, Formal Technical Review (FTR), Walkthrough
Module 6
For the complete Syllabus, results, class timetable, and many other features kindly download the iStudy App
It is a lightweight, easy to use, no images, and no pdf platform to make students’s lives easier..
Text Books:
- Roger Pressman, Software Engineering: A Practitioners Approach”,McGraw-Hill Publications
- Ian Sommerville, Software Engineering, Pearson Education (9th edition)
- Ali Behfrooz and Fredeick J.Hudson, “Software Engineering Fundamentals”, Oxford University Press
Reference Books:
- Ugrasen Suman, Software Engineering – Concepts and Practices, Cengage Learning
- Pankaj Jalote, “An integrated approach to Software Engineering”, Springer/Narosa
- Jibitesh Mishra and Ashok Mohanty, Software Engineering, Pearson
- Rajib Mall, “Fundamentals of Software Engineering”, Prentice Hall India
For detail syllabus of all other subjects of Computer Engineering (CS) 6th Sem 2018 regulation, visit CS 6th Sem Subjects syllabus for 2018 regulation.